Operation “B” Part – 1


Abnormal Sign:

  • Close BLDJ and press BLRDJ.
  • LSDJ extinguished, UA needle deviated, auxiliary sound heard, LSCHBA also extinguished.
  • After releasing BLRDJ, while counting 15 seconds, LSDJ re-glows (after 5.6 seconds of extinguishing of LSCHBA).
  • If there is any fault in MPH, MVSL-1, MVSL-2, QPH, QVSL-1, QVSL-2, and QCVAR normally opened interlock in Q118 branch, DJ will trip within 15 seconds after releasing BLRDJ.

Causes:

  • MVSL-1 not working or defective QVSL-1.
  • MVSL-2 not working or defective QVSL-2.
  • Defective QCVAR N/O interlock.
  • MPH not working or defective QPH.

Troubleshooting:

Check for any smell, smoke, or fire from MVSL-1 & 2, MPH:

  • If any, use fire extinguishers and work with precautions.

If no abnormality:

  • Place HVSL-1 & HVSL-2 on “3” position.
  • Place HQCVAR & HPH on “0” position.
  • Close DJ.
  • Check the working of MVSL-1 and MVSL-2.
    • If any one of them is not working, isolate the concerned MVSL (also isolate MVMT & MVSI) and work onwards with 50% of the maximum load permitted.

If MVSL-1 and MVSL-2 are working normally:

  • Clear section duly observing transformer oil.
  • Trip DJ and place HVSL-1 on position “1”.
  • Close DJ and wait for 15 seconds.
    • If DJ trips, conclude QVSL-1 is defective.
      • Place HVSL-1 on “3”, normalize the other switches (HVSL-2, HQCVAR & HPH), and work onwards duly watching the working of VSL-1 blower.
    • If DJ holds, trip DJ and place HVSL-2 on position “1”.
      • Close DJ and wait for 15 seconds.
        • If DJ trips, conclude QVSL-2 is defective.
          • Place HVSL-2 on “3”, normalize the other switches (HQCVAR & HPH), and work onwards duly watching the working of VSL-2 blower.
    • If DJ holds, trip DJ and place HPH on position “1”.
      • Close DJ and wait for 15 seconds.
        • If DJ trips, MPH or QPH is defective, contact TLC.
        • If DJ holds, conclude defect is with QCVAR N/O I/L.
          • Keep HQCVAR on “0” and work onwards duly watching ARNO.

Note:

  • If both MVSL-1 and MVSL-2 are not working, contact TLC.
  • If MPH equalizing pipeline is leaking:
    • Stop the train, open DJ, take safety measures and try to arrest the leakage with insulation tape or by some other means.
    • If the leakage is stopped, energize the loco and resume traction.
    • Otherwise, trip DJ, place HPH on “0”, ensure the TFR oil level above 150°C, clear the block section with restricted current (920A for first 5 min and then 500A for continuous), and contact TLC for advice.
  • If MPH equalizing pipeline is broken:
    • Stop the train, open DJ, take safety measures and crush the copper pipe at both ends with the help of cutting-pliers and ensure that there is no oil leakage.
    • Place HPH on “0”, ensure the TFR oil level above 150°C, clear the block section with restricted current (920A for first 5 min and then 500A for continuous), and contact TLC for advice.
